Sharing from a Windows PC
So here is my setup. I have a Windows PC that has a 320gb sata drive that I use as a share for my entire home network.
I just bought a Mac this weekend and I am accessing that share by going into to Finder > Network > Workgroup > My Share. This works great and it mounts to the desktop to the point that I can see everything on that share. The only issue I seem to be running into is when I try to add my music into iTunes from that share iTunes starts copying all the music over to the mac rather than just accessing from the share. What needs to be done to fix this? Thanks for any help |

I believe there's a preference in iTunes as to whether or not it keeps your music files "organized", by which it means "copy them to a folder that it manages". If you disable that, iTunes will simply maintain pointers to the files.

There was actually an option that said "Copy items when adding to library" and I totally glossed over it, but I unchecked the "Keep my iTunes folder organized" box too just to be safe. Thanks for the help!
